1. The Rise of Outdoor Living Trends
Outdoor spaces are quickly becoming integral to a home’s living experience. According to a 2023 report by the National Association of Home Builders (NAHB), 58% of new home buyers name outdoor areas as a key priority in their purchase decisions. Homeowners aren’t just asking for patios; they’re asking for usable, weather-resistant, and easily maintainable outdoor space.
Patio covers achieve this by shielding patios from sun exposure, rain, and wind, making them just as enjoyable during a light drizzle as they are on a hot, sunny afternoon. They also support other outdoor luxuries, like lighting, ceiling fans, or integrated heating, transforming patios into year-round retreats.

1. Protection from the Elements
Unpredictable weather can quickly ruin the appeal of an open patio. Patio covers solve this problem, protecting furniture, flooring, and occupants alike. High-quality materials, such as UV-protected polycarbonate or insulated aluminum, can block harmful sun exposure and regulate temperatures under the cover.
This level of protection makes covered patios multi-seasonal spaces where residents can enjoy their yards comfortably, rain or shine.
2. Energy Efficiency Benefits
Patio covers also improve a home’s energy efficiency. By shading windows, they reduce the direct heat entering the home, lowering indoor cooling costs during the summer months. According to energy specialists, this simple adjustment can cut energy bills by as much as 20%, making it a marketable eco-friendly feature.
Additionally, for sustainability-conscious homeowners, patio covers built with eco-friendly materials (like recycled aluminum) offer an appealing way to lower their carbon footprint.
3. Customization Options
Modern patio covers come with endless customization options, allowing construction companies to offer highly personalized designs.
- Motorized Covers: Adjustable louvered roof systems provide ultimate flexibility, letting occupants control sunlight with the push of a button.
- Integrated Lighting: LED strips or overhead pendant lights transform patios into cozy evening spots.
- Expandable Features: Install curtain tracks or sliding glass walls to create an enclosed outdoor area.
These options allow construction companies to meet unique client tastes, maximizing both satisfaction and perceived value per project.
